Transaction 4970028e94bef572888e959611ecc9274ebe6884cf3be14ea05c0305140fa30a
2 Input
2 Outputs
- 4970028e94bef572888e959611ecc9274ebe6884cf3be14ea05c0305140fa30a:0
- 4970028e94bef572888e959611ecc9274ebe6884cf3be14ea05c0305140fa30a:1
value 1349995
address 15ufPmaFHArv5q82kz4ht2sx6dYqgphYhg
value 2525565
address 14oufmrvbxg3fVga9PLm8PWsbSwwEf1ViJ